Introduction
The YARBO Robot Lawn Mower is an advanced, modular outdoor maintenance system designed for large yards up to 6 acres. Featuring AI Vision and RTK for precise navigation, automatic recharging, and the ability to handle challenging terrains, this robot simplifies lawn care. Its modular design allows for easy interchangeability with other YARBO modules for various seasonal tasks.

Operating Instructions
Operating your YARBO Robot Lawn Mower is streamlined through its intelligent control system, offering both remote and app-based management.
Lawn Mapping and Zone Management
Utilize the YARBO app to map your lawn, define mowing zones, and establish 'no-go' areas. The AI Vision and RTK navigation ensure precise and efficient coverage.

Cutting Height Adjustment
Adjust the cutting height from 1.2 to 4.0 inches directly through the app to achieve your desired lawn finish.

Terrain Adaptability
Equipped with unique all-terrain patented tracks, the YARBO can navigate complex landscapes, including slopes up to 70% (approx. 35 degrees), uneven ground, and ditches.

Automatic Recharging and Weather Recognition
The mower automatically returns to its docking station when the battery is low (20%) and resumes operation once charged to 80%. Integrated rain sensors detect precipitation and prompt the mower to return to its station.

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ues with your YARBO Robot Lawn Mower, consult the following common troubleshooting tips:
- Navigation Errors: Ensure RTK base station is clear of obstructions and has a clear view of the sky. Check app for any reported obstacles or no-go zone conflicts.
- Poor Cutting Performance: Inspect cutting blades for sharpness and damage. Clean any accumulated grass clippings from the mower deck.
- Charging Issues: Verify the docking station is powered and the mower is correctly aligned. Clean charging contacts on both the mower and the station.
- App Connectivity: Ensure your YARBO is within Wi-Fi range and the app is updated to the latest version.

Specifications
| Feature | Specification |
|---|---|
| Brand | YARBO |
| Model | YARBO Robot Lawn Mower |
| Power Source | Battery Powered |
| Battery Life | 120 minutes runtime per charge |
| Cutting Width | 20 inches |
| Adjustable Cutting Height | 1.2 - 4.0 inches |
| Max Slope Capability | 70% (approx. 35 degrees) |
| Navigation | AI Vision & RTK |
| Operation Mode | Automatic |
| Item Weight | 211 Pounds |
| Product Dimensions | 50"D x 27"W x 20"H |
